What Can You Expect From Comparing Quotes?

Even though this is the easiest way to do this, it will take you a little bit of time to go through what the different policies offer. For example, you need to consider the type of coverage they will give you, the deductible that you will have to pay, and the monthly premium that must be paid to keep the policy in force. You need to consider whether or not it is going to cover a percentage of your office visits, or if you are going to make a co-pay. Also consider whether you are going to need to stay within a list of approved medical doctors, or if you will be able to go to anyone that you want. All of these things must be considered prior to signing up with any of the policies that are available. Your goal is to get the most coverage, for the least amount of money, with the lowest deductible.

The choice that you ultimately make is going to make a huge difference in the amount of money you are going to spend throughout the year. Even if your premiums are low, your deductible might be high, and this could cost you thousands of dollars.
